一、背景与成本构成分析
根据Gartner 2023年企业应用开发报告,中小企业工具开发成本中70%用于需求沟通与系统设计,仅30%投入实际开发。传统外包模式需包含需求反复确认、多团队协作沟通等隐性成本,而低代码平台通过可视化开发与模块化封装,可压缩80%的前期准备时间。
1.1 成本对比维度
| 指标 | 低代码平台(企编云案例) | 传统外包(某200人团队项目) | |-------------|--------------------------|--------------------------| | 单人日薪 | 1500元/天 | 5000元/天 | | 需求沟通成本 | 3人天×2000元=6000元 | 8人天×3000元=24000元 | | 开发周期 | 15天 | 45天 | | 测试迭代成本 | 2人天×1000元=2000元 | 10人天×4000元=40000元 | | 隐性沟通损耗 | 20% | 35% |
二、真实场景案例对比
2.1 案例背景
某制造业中型企业(员工500人)需开发采购审批系统,涉及:① 5级审批流程 ② 10类物资准入标准 ③ 与ERP系统数据对接。
2.2 低代码平台实施方案
① 需求标准化处理(3天)
- 使用流程引擎配置器(图1)将5级审批拆解为:申请提交(0级)→部门初审(1级)→财务复核(2级)→仓储验证(3级)→总经理终批(4级)
- 设置10类物资的自动识别规则:单价>5000元物资需附加技术评估报告;批量>200件物资自动触发库存预警
② 系统对接(5天)
- 通过API网关配置器,实现:
- 与用友ERP的采购订单字段映射(POID字段自动同步) - 与钉钉OA的审批流联动(审批通过自动创建任务) - 数据看板对接Power BI(库存/审批时效数据可视化)
③ 测试优化(2天)
- 使用自动化测试工具(截图2)生成2000条测试用例,发现3处逻辑漏洞(如紧急采购绕过二级审核的情况)
- 部署灰度环境进行压力测试,发现审批超时问题后,通过流程加速器(图3)将平均处理时间从48分钟压缩至12分钟
2.3 传统外包实施过程
- 需求确认阶段:因业务部门沟通口径不统一,导致需求文档修改6次,耗时28天
- 开发阶段:前端开发3人×45天=135人天,后端开发2人×60天=120人天,测试1人×20天=20人天,总计275人天
- 系统对接产生4处API兼容性问题,额外增加15人天修复时间
三、ROI测算与效率提升
3.1 直接成本对比
| 项目 | 低代码平台 | 传统外包 | |--------------------|------------|----------| | 人力成本 | 12人天×2000=24000元 | 275人天×5000=1375000元 | | 设备折旧 | 0 | 15台服务器年耗电约6万元 | | 系统维护成本(首年)| 2人天×2000=4000元 | 30人天×5000=150000元 |
3.2 效益提升数据
- 开发周期缩短67%(45→15天)
- 每年减少重复性审批工作约32000小时(相当于15名专职人员工作量)
- 采购成本因流程透明化降低8.3%(某供应链平台2023年白皮书数据)
- 系统稳定性达99.97%(云平台SLA协议条款)
3.3 ROI测算模型
```python
示例代码用于成本效益分析
def calculate_roi(placement_cost, annual_savings, payback_period): total_cost = placement_cost cumulative_savings = 0 for year in range(1, 6): cumulative_savings += annual_savings * year if cumulative_savings >= total_cost: payback_time = year - (total_cost - cumulative_savings) / annual_savings break return payback_time, cumulative_savings
实际案例参数
placement_cost = 6000 + 4000 # 系统开发+首年维护 annual_savings = 32000 100 # 人力成本节约(按时薪25元/小时) payback = calculate_roi(10000, annual_savings, 0) print(f"投资回收期:{payback:.2f}年,总收益:{payback annual_savings}元") ``` 执行结果:投资回收期1.12年,总收益在3年内达48.6万元。
四、实施关键步骤
4.1 系统开发标准化流程(图4流程图)
- 需求颗粒化处理(2-3天)
- 将业务流程拆分为可配置单元(如审批节点、数据验证规则) - 使用企编云需求管理模块(截图5)统计出核心功能模块21个
- 技术架构设计(1天)
``mermaid graph TD A[前端审批界面] --> B(流程引擎) B --> C[ERP数据接口] B --> D[钉钉消息推送] C --> E[库存预警模块] `` 重点配置:C接口的JSON序列化方案(需处理字段类型不一致问题)
- 配置开发阶段(核心)
- 使用可视化表单工具(图6)配置采购申请表单字段类型: - 文本字段:采购部门 - 数值字段:物资单价(设置格式化规则) - 文件上传字段:需自动提取PDF中的物资清单(配置OCR识别器) - 流程引擎配置: - 设置审批超时阈值(48小时) - 配置会签规则(2/3原则) - 设置系统提醒规则(提前1天邮件+钉钉提醒)
4.2 常见问题解决方案
| 问题类型 | 发生概率 | 解决方案 | 平均耗时 | |----------------|----------|------------------------------|----------| | 流程节点超时 | 32% | 检查表达式引擎缓存设置 | 4小时 | | 系统权限冲突 | 25% | 验证RBAC权限矩阵配置 | 6小时 | | 数据格式错误 | 18% | 启用数据清洗规则(去空格、标准化日期格式) | 3小时 |
五、实施建议与注意事项
5.1 成本优化的关键指标
- 需求变更响应时间(<4小时)
- 标准化模块复用率(目标>60%)
- 系统故障恢复时间(RTO<2小时)
5.2 风险防控清单
- 数据隔离:部署时启用VPC网络隔离(参考图7架构)
- 合规审计:配置敏感字段加密(默认AES-256)
- 版本控制:建立配置版本库(截图8),记录:
- 2023-11-05 V1.2:增加供应商资质自动校验 - 2023-11-12 V1.3:修复移动端布局问题
六、总结与实施路线
企业工具开发应优先考虑标准化模块复用,通过建立「流程引擎+数据中台+低代码平台」的三层架构(图9),可实现开发成本降低70%以上。建议分阶段实施:
- 试点期(1-3个月):选择3-5个高频流程(如报销申请、物料领用)
- 推广期(4-6个月):建立标准化组件库(至少包含50个通用模块)
- 优化期(持续):每月进行系统效能分析(响应时间、并发处理量)